SANFORD v. SANDEN

Civ. No. 10305.

343 N.W.2d 776 (1984)

Adeline SANFORD and Hermoine D. Hammargren, Plaintiffs and Appellees, v. Kenneth C. SANDEN, Dora Hanson, and Petra O. Hanson, Defendants and Appellants.

Supreme Court of North Dakota.

January 26, 1984.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Conmy, Feste, Bossart, Hubbard & Corwin, Fargo, for plaintiffs and appellees; argued by Wickham Corwin, Fargo.

DeLayne Nassif, Fargo, for defendants and appellants.


PEDERSON, Justice.

This malicious prosecution case is finally before us for determination on the merits. On a previous attempted appeal we remanded for the entry of an order requiring the receiver of the appellants' assets to release sufficient funds to pay for a transcript of the proceedings.
